(CENTRAL HURON, ON) - Members of the Huron County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) Crime Unit, under the direction of Detective Inspector Randy Gaynor, OPP Criminal Investigation Branch (CIB), have laid additional charges against two accused in connection with a recent death investigation.
On May 26, 2019, members of Huron County OPP and Huron County Paramedic Services responded to a residence on Cut Line Road in the Municipality of Central Huron to assist a male found in medical distress.
David SPIES, 42-years-old of Central Huron was pronounced deceased at the scene.
Following further investigation, Kayla FIELD, 27-years-old of Central Huron and Brandon WEITZEL, 28-years old of Goderich have both been charged with Manslaughter.
Both accused remain in custody with court appearances scheduled for June 7, 2019, at the Ontario Court of Justice - Goderich.
